How they compare
Gambia currently reports 0.0688 terawatt-hours against 0.0499 terawatt-hours in Saint Lucia, a difference of 0.0189 terawatt-hours.
That makes Gambia's figure about 1.4 times Saint Lucia's.
The two have swapped places 24 times across 44 shared years of data; in 1981 it was Gambia ahead.
Gambia ranks 129th and Saint Lucia ranks 132nd of 219 countries.
Across the 5 decades both report, Gambia averaged higher in 3 and Saint Lucia in 2.
Head to head by decade
| Decade | Gambia | Saint Lucia | Difference | Ahead |
|---|---|---|---|---|
| 1980s | 0.0144 terawatt-hours | 0.0293 terawatt-hours | 0.0149 terawatt-hours | Saint Lucia |
| 1990s | 0.0179 terawatt-hours | 0.0133 terawatt-hours | 0.0047 terawatt-hours | Gambia |
| 2000s | 0.0873 terawatt-hours | 0.0855 terawatt-hours | 0.0018 terawatt-hours | Gambia |
| 2010s | 0.0141 terawatt-hours | 0.0794 terawatt-hours | 0.0653 terawatt-hours | Saint Lucia |
| 2020s | 0.0648 terawatt-hours | 0.0264 terawatt-hours | 0.0385 terawatt-hours | Gambia |
Averages of every year both report within each decade.
